**Know the difference between:Short-Term Environmental ChangeOccurs quickly, over a short period of time; organisms don’t have time to adaptEX: wildfire, flood, hurricane, drought
Long-Term Environmental ChangeOccurs slowly, over a long period of time; organisms have time to adaptEX: urbanization, climate change
**Know the difference between:BIOTIC FACTORS – living thingsEX: animals, plants
ABIOTIC FACTORS – nonliving thingsEX: rocks, soil, air, temperature, sunlight, water
**Know the difference between:Dependence – organisms depend on biotic and abiotic resources for survival
Competition – organism compete for biotic and abiotic resources; groups of organisms compete with other groups of organisms for resources
Be able to follow the flow of energy in:Food Chains – shows flow of energy from the Sun to producer to different consumers
Food Web – multiple food chains connected together
Energy Pyramid – shows levels of organisms in a food web
Remember: All energy comes from the Sun
Understand how humans impact oceans by:Runoff – the flow of water over soil and other surfaces until it runs into a river, lake, or ocean; water picks up toxic chemicals and pollutants on the ground
Urbanization – creates more runoff which pollutes water more and creates bad water quality in oceans
Overfishing – taking too many fish out of the ocean before the population can replace itself
Artificial Reef – underwater man-made reefs that provide homes for algae, coral, barnacles, and fish
Remember: Humans depend on the ocean for food, transportation, energy sources, and recreation
Know the difference between:Biodiversity – the number of different species of plants and animals in an area
Sustainability – the ability of an ecosystem to maintain itself over time
Remember: the more biodiversity in an ecosystem, the more sustainable it is
Know the difference between:Ecological Succession – the process where ecosystems change and develop over time
Primary Ecological Succession– succession occurs when there is no soil presentEX: rock is exposed after a glacier melts
Secondary Ecological Succession – succession occurs where there is soil presentEX: a forest after a forest fire
Know how to read a:Dichotomous Key – a tool used to sort organisms by finding similarities or differences through a series of questions
Know the difference between:Natural Selection – organisms that adapt to their environment, survive, reproduce, and increase in number EX: Galapagos finch, peppered moths
Selective Breeding – breeding plants and animals for selected genetic traits EX: labradoodle dog
Understand:Heredity – the passage of genetic traits from one generation to the next generation
Remember: your unique genes come from DNA that make up chromosomes in the nucleus of all your cells
